Implementation Steps
To implement Decision Intelligence effectively, consider the following steps: 1. Assess Current Data Landscape: Evaluate existing data sources and identify silos that hinder integration. 2. Invest in Scalable BI Solutions: Choose business intelligence tools that can grow with your organization and support real-time analytics. 3. Leverage AI-Powered Analytics: Integrate AI tools that provide automated insights and predictive analytics to enhance decision-making capabilities. 4. Cultivate a Data-Driven Culture: Foster an environment where data is valued, and employees are trained to utilize analytics in their everyday roles. 5. Establish Clear Metrics: Define key performance indicators (KPIs) that align with your strategic objectives to measure the impact of your analytics initiatives.
Challenges and Solutions
Challenge: Data Silos
Solution: Implement enterprise integration strategies that unify data across departments, enabling a single source of truth.
Challenge: Slow Reporting
Solution: Adopt real-time intelligence tools that provide instantaneous insights, allowing for agile decision-making.
Challenge: Employee Resistance to Change
Solution: Provide comprehensive training and support to help employees understand and embrace new technologies, emphasizing the benefits of AI-driven insights.
